From 165315ccac937a51a4b3a35a135d1e41a794ea96 Mon Sep 17 00:00:00 2001 From: "warren%netscape.com" Date: Thu, 17 Jun 1999 03:38:23 +0000 Subject: [PATCH] Fixed GetPort --- netwerk/protocol/file/src/nsFileChannel.cpp | 2 +- netwerk/protocol/file/src/nsFileProtocolHandler.cpp |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/netwerk/protocol/file/src/nsFileChannel.cpp b/netwerk/protocol/file/src/nsFileChannel.cpp index e64ccca41baf..7a11f631e8f2 100644 --- a/netwerk/protocol/file/src/nsFileChannel.cpp +++ b/netwerk/protocol/file/src/nsFileChannel.cpp @@ -69,7 +69,7 @@ nsFileChannel::Init(nsFileProtocolHandler* handler, if (getter) { rv = getter->GetEventSink(verb, nsIStreamListener::GetIID(), (nsISupports**)&mListener); - if (NS_FAILED(rv)) return rv; + // ignore the failure -- we can live without having an event sink } mURI = uri; diff --git a/netwerk/protocol/file/src/nsFileProtocolHandler.cpp b/netwerk/protocol/file/src/nsFileProtocolHandler.cpp index 5f5b22ba6c73..da21006d8952 100644 --- a/netwerk/protocol/file/src/nsFileProtocolHandler.cpp +++ b/netwerk/protocol/file/src/nsFileProtocolHandler.cpp @@ -92,7 +92,7 @@ nsFileProtocolHandler::GetScheme(char* *result) NS_IMETHODIMP nsFileProtocolHandler::GetDefaultPort(PRInt32 *result) { - *result = 21; + *result = -1; // no port for file: URLs return NS_OK; }